Heartworm is caused by a parasitic roundworm, Dirofilaria immitis. It primarily infects dogs, cats, and ferrets, though it can affect a range of wildlife too. It's a potentially fatal parasite but importantly, it's also highly preventable. Humans can rarely become infected, though this is uncommon and typically doesn't cause illness.
Mosquitoes are the only way heartworms spread from animal to animal. When a mosquito bites an infected animal, it picks up young heartworms (microfilariae) along with the blood meal. Inside the mosquito, these develop into infective larvae over 2 to 6 weeks and migrate to the mosquito's salivary glands, ready to be passed on the next time that mosquito bites another animal.
Once a dog is bitten by an infected mosquito, it typically takes 6 to 7 months for those larvae to mature into adult worms living in the body; this window is called the prepatent period. The larvae spend their first 1 to 2 weeks developing under the skin near the bite site, then migrate into the chest and abdominal muscles. Around 45 to 60 days post-infection, they molt into their next larval stage, and by 10 to 15 weeks, they enter the bloodstream and travel through the heart to settle in the pulmonary artery of the lungs.
Over the following three months, the worms mature into adults. Adult female worms can grow up to 14 inches long, with males somewhat shorter. As they grow and feed, the worms damage blood vessels and reduce the heart's efficiency at moving blood through the body. In severe infections, adult worms can even migrate into the right side of the heart and large cardiac veins, leading to serious heart and lung disease. This is what's known as heartworm disease, and it can ultimately cause fatal congestive heart failure. Adult heartworms are notably long-lived, surviving 5 to 7 years in dogs.
Around 5 to 7 months post-infection, if both male and female worms are present, they mate and produce new microfilariae, continuing the cycle when another mosquito bites the infected dog.
In dogs, microfilariae are detectable in the bloodstream in roughly 80–90% of infections, meaning infected dogs are quite effective at passing the parasite on to biting mosquitoes, which is part of why widespread prevention matters so much for controlling heartworm at a population level.
Heartworm was once mostly confined to the southern United States, but it's now found in nearly every region where mosquitoes are present, as well as in many other countries. All dogs are susceptible, regardless of whether they spend most of their time indoors or out; any dog that has contact with mosquitoes, even occasionally, should be tested. If you're planning to travel with your dog, it's worth asking your vet about heartworm risk in your destination.
Dogs with recent or mild infections often show no signs of illness at all. Once adult worms have established themselves in the lungs, though, symptoms can include coughing, difficulty breathing, lethargy, reduced appetite, and tiring quickly after only light or moderate exercise.
Several diagnostic tools are available. An antigen test, which detects adult female heartworms, is highly accurate in dogs and is the primary screening tool. Antibody tests can detect prior exposure. To confirm a diagnosis and assess severity, your vet may also recommend chest X-rays, bloodwork, or an echocardiogram (heart ultrasound), all of which help shape the treatment plan.
As with most conditions, prevention is far preferable to treatment, but if your dog is diagnosed with heartworm, treatment is available and, for dogs in otherwise good health, generally has a good outcome when your veterinarian's protocol is followed closely.
Treatment aims to kill both adult worms and microfilariae as safely as possible. The current standard of care, set by the American Heartworm Society, typically includes a course of doxycycline (an antibiotic that weakens the worms by targeting a bacteria they depend on), followed by melarsomine injections - the only FDA-approved medication for killing adult heartworms - usually given as three separate doses.
Successful treatment means heartworms will be dying inside your dog's lungs, so hospitalization is often needed initially. Once home, strict rest is limited to leash walking only and is essential for a period afterward, since physical activity increases the risk of dead worm fragments causing a dangerous blockage in blood flow through the lungs. Additional medications may be used to calm the body's inflammatory response as the worms break down.
In severe cases, surgery to physically remove heartworms may be necessary. This is a high-risk procedure and is generally reserved for the most serious infections, where it offers the best chance of survival.
Heartworm infection is almost completely preventable in dogs. A range of preventive medications is available in different formulations, and your veterinarian can help determine what fits your dog's risk factors and lifestyle best. Though of course, the medication only works if it's given consistently.
Preventives don't kill adult heartworms and won't clear an existing infection, which is why a blood test to check current heartworm status is recommended before starting a prevention program. After starting prevention, a follow-up test at 6 months confirms your dog wasn't already infected before starting (since tests only detect adult worms, not larvae). From there, annual testing is recommended, both to catch any new infections and to confirm the preventive is working as intended, since a small number of dogs can still become infected despite consistent year-round use.
